Does OpsPilot AI replace SolarWinds network monitoring?▼
No — and that’s an important distinction. OpsPilot AI operates at the application layer with AI SRE intelligence. SolarWinds’ network performance monitoring, ITSM integration, and infrastructure topology capabilities have no direct equivalent in OpsPilot AI. Many teams keep SolarWinds for network/infrastructure and adopt OpsPilot AI for application AI observability — complementary rather than competing.

What is AI SRE and how does it differ from infrastructure monitoring?▼
AI SRE applies artificial intelligence to site reliability engineering — autonomously investigating incidents, delivering AI root cause analysis, and driving toward autonomous operations. Infrastructure monitoring tells you a server is under memory pressure. AI SRE tells you which application service, query, or upstream dependency is causing it — and resolves it before your on-call team is paged.
